+static int build_huff(const uint8_t *src, VLC *vlc, int *fsym)
+{
+ int i;
+ HuffEntry he[256];
+ int last;
+ uint32_t codes[256];
+ uint8_t bits[256];
+ uint8_t syms[256];
+ uint32_t code;
+
+ *fsym = -1;
+ for (i = 0; i < 256; i++) {
+ he[i].sym = i;
+ he[i].len = *src++;
+ }
+ qsort(he, 256, sizeof(*he), ff_ut_huff_cmp_len);
+
+ if (!he[0].len) {
+ *fsym = he[0].sym;
+ return 0;
+ }
+ if (he[0].len > 32)
+ return -1;
+
+ last = 255;
+ while (he[last].len == 255 && last)
+ last--;
+
+ code = 1;
+ for (i = last; i >= 0; i--) {
+ codes[i] = code >> (32 - he[i].len);
+ bits[i] = he[i].len;
+ syms[i] = he[i].sym;
+ code += 0x80000000u >> (he[i].len - 1);
+ }
+
+ return ff_init_vlc_sparse(vlc, FFMIN(he[last].len, 9), last + 1,
+ bits, sizeof(*bits), sizeof(*bits),
+ codes, sizeof(*codes), sizeof(*codes),
+ syms, sizeof(*syms), sizeof(*syms), 0);
+}

+static int decode_plane(UtvideoContext *c, int plane_no,
+ uint8_t *dst, int step, int stride,
+ int width, int height,
+ const uint8_t *src, int use_pred)
+{
+ int i, j, slice, pix;
+ int sstart, send;
+ VLC vlc;
+ GetBitContext gb;
+ int prev, fsym;
+ const int cmask = ~(!plane_no && c->avctx->pix_fmt == AV_PIX_FMT_YUV420P);
+
+ if (build_huff(src, &vlc, &fsym)) {
+ av_log(c->av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Cannot build Huffman codes\n");
+ return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
+ }
+ if (fsym >= 0) { // build_huff reported a symbol to fill slices with
+ send = 0;
+ for (slice = 0; slice < c->slices; slice++) {
+ uint8_t *dest;
+
+ sstart = send;
+ send = (height * (slice + 1) / c->slices) & cmask;
+ dest = dst + sstart * stride;
+
+ prev = 0x80;
+ for (j = sstart; j < send; j++) {
+ for (i = 0; i < width * step; i += step) {
+ pix = fsym;
+ if (use_pred) {
+ prev += pix;
+ pix = prev;
+ }
+ dest[i] = pix;
+ }
+ dest += stride;
+ }
+ }
+ return 0;
+ }
+
+ src += 256;
+
+ send = 0;
+ for (slice = 0; slice < c->slices; slice++) {
+ uint8_t *dest;
+ int slice_data_start, slice_data_end, slice_size;
+
+ sstart = send;
+ send = (height * (slice + 1) / c->slices) & cmask;
+ dest = dst + sstart * stride;
+
+ // slice offset and size validation was done earlier
+ slice_data_start = slice ? AV_RL32(src + slice * 4 - 4) : 0;
+ slice_data_end = AV_RL32(src + slice * 4);
+ slice_size = slice_data_end - slice_data_start;
+
+ if (!slice_size) {
+ av_log(c->av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Plane has more than one symbol "
+ "yet a slice has a length of zero.\n");
+ goto fail;
+ }
+
+ memcpy(c->slice_bits, src + slice_data_start + c->slices * 4,
+ slice_size);
+ memset(c->slice_bits + slice_size, 0, FF_INPUT_BUFFER_PADDING_SIZE);
+ c->dsp.bswap_buf((uint32_t *) c->slice_bits, (uint32_t *) c->slice_bits,
+ (slice_data_end - slice_data_start + 3) >> 2);
+ init_get_bits(&gb, c->slice_bits, slice_size * 8);
+
+ prev = 0x80;
+ for (j = sstart; j < send; j++) {
+ for (i = 0; i < width * step; i += step) {
+ if (get_bits_left(&gb) <= 0) {
+ av_log(c->av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R,
+ "Slice decoding ran out of bits\n");
+ goto fail;
+ }
+ pix = get_vlc2(&gb, vlc.table, vlc.bits, 4);
+ if (pix < 0) {
+ av_log(c->av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Decoding error\n");
+ goto fail;
+ }
+ if (use_pred) {
+ prev += pix;
+ pix = prev;
+ }
+ dest[i] = pix;
+ }
+ dest += stride;
+ }
+ if (get_bits_left(&gb) > 32)
+ av_log(c->avctx, AV_LOG_WARNING,
+ "%d bits left after decoding slice\n", get_bits_left(&gb));
+ }
+
+ ff_free_vlc(&vlc);
+
+ return 0;
+fail:
+ ff_free_vlc(&vlc);
+ return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
+}

+static void restore_rgb_planes(uint8_t *src, int step, int stride, int width,
+ int height)
+{
+ int i, j;
+ uint8_t r, g, b;
+
+ for (j = 0; j < height; j++) {
+ for (i = 0; i < width * step; i += step) {
+ r = src[i];
+ g = src[i + 1];
+ b = src[i + 2];
+ src[i] = r + g - 0x80;
+ src[i + 2] = b + g - 0x80;
+ }
+ src += stride;
+ }
+}
+
+static void restore_median(uint8_t *src, int step, int stride,
+ int width, int height, int slices, int rmode)
+{
+ int i, j, slice;
+ int A, B, C;
+ uint8_t *bsrc;
+ int slice_start, slice_height;
+ const int cmask = ~rmode;
+
+ for (slice = 0; slice < slices; slice++) {
+ slice_start = ((slice * height) / slices) & cmask;
+ slice_height = ((((slice + 1) * height) / slices) & cmask) -
+ slice_start;
+
+ bsrc = src + slice_start * stride;
+
+ // first line - left neighbour prediction
+ bsrc[0] += 0x80;
+ A = bsrc[0];
+ for (i = step; i < width * step; i += step) {
+ bsrc[i] += A;
+ A = bsrc[i];
+ }
+ bsrc += stride;
+ if (slice_height == 1)
+ continue;
+ // second line - first element has top prediction, the rest uses median
+ C = bsrc[-stride];
+ bsrc[0] += C;
+ A = bsrc[0];
+ for (i = step; i < width * step; i += step) {
+ B = bsrc[i - stride];
+ bsrc[i] += mid_pred(A, B, (uint8_t)(A + B - C));
+ C = B;
+ A = bsrc[i];
+ }
+ bsrc += stride;
+ // the rest of lines use continuous median prediction
+ for (j = 2; j < slice_height; j++) {
+ for (i = 0; i < width * step; i += step) {
+ B = bsrc[i - stride];
+ bsrc[i] += mid_pred(A, B, (uint8_t)(A + B - C));
+ C = B;
+ A = bsrc[i];
+ }
+ bsrc += stride;
+ }
+ }
+}

+/* UtVideo interlaced mode treats every two lines as a single one,
+ * so restoring function should take care of possible padding between
+ * two parts of the same "line".
+ */
+static void restore_median_il(uint8_t *src, int step, int stride,
+ int width, int height, int slices, int rmode)
+{
+ int i, j, slice;
+ int A, B, C;
+ uint8_t *bsrc;
+ int slice_start, slice_height;
+ const int cmask = ~(rmode ? 3 : 1);
+ const int stride2 = stride << 1;
+
+ for (slice = 0; slice < slices; slice++) {
+ slice_start = ((slice * height) / slices) & cmask;
+ slice_height = ((((slice + 1) * height) / slices) & cmask) -
+ slice_start;
+ slice_height >>= 1;
+
+ bsrc = src + slice_start * stride;
+
+ // first line - left neighbour prediction
+ bsrc[0] += 0x80;
+ A = bsrc[0];
+ for (i = step; i < width * step; i += step) {
+ bsrc[i] += A;
+ A = bsrc[i];
+ }
+ for (i = 0; i < width * step; i += step) {
+ bsrc[stride + i] += A;
+ A = bsrc[stride + i];
+ }
+ bsrc += stride2;
+ if (slice_height == 1)
+ continue;
+ // second line - first element has top prediction, the rest uses median
+ C = bsrc[-stride2];
+ bsrc[0] += C;
+ A = bsrc[0];
+ for (i = step; i < width * step; i += step) {
+ B = bsrc[i - stride2];
+ bsrc[i] += mid_pred(A, B, (uint8_t)(A + B - C));
+ C = B;
+ A = bsrc[i];
+ }
+ for (i = 0; i < width * step; i += step) {
+ B = bsrc[i - stride];
+ bsrc[stride + i] += mid_pred(A, B, (uint8_t)(A + B - C));
+ C = B;
+ A = bsrc[stride + i];
+ }
+ bsrc += stride2;
+ // the rest of lines use continuous median prediction
+ for (j = 2; j < slice_height; j++) {
+ for (i = 0; i < width * step; i += step) {
+ B = bsrc[i - stride2];
+ bsrc[i] += mid_pred(A, B, (uint8_t)(A + B - C));
+ C = B;
+ A = bsrc[i];
+ }
+ for (i = 0; i < width * step; i += step) {
+ B = bsrc[i - stride];
+ bsrc[i + stride] += mid_pred(A, B, (uint8_t)(A + B - C));
+ C = B;
+ A = bsrc[i + stride];
+ }
+ bsrc += stride2;
+ }
+ }
+}

+static int decode_frame(AVCodecContext *avctx, void *data, int *got_frame,
+ AVPacket *avpkt)
+{
+ const uint8_t *buf = avpkt->data;
+ int buf_size = avpkt->size;
+ UtvideoContext *c = avctx->priv_data;
+ int i, j;
+ const uint8_t *plane_start[5];
+ int plane_size, max_slice_size = 0, slice_start, slice_end, slice_size;
+ int ret;
+ GetByteContext gb;
+ ThreadFrame frame = { .f = data };
+
+ if ((ret = ff_thread_get_buffer(avctx, &frame, 0)) < 0)
+ return ret;
+
+ /* parse plane structure to get frame flags and validate slice offsets */
+ bytestream2_init(&gb, buf, buf_size);
+ for (i = 0; i < c->planes; i++) {
+ plane_start[i] = gb.buffer;
+ if (bytestream2_get_bytes_left(&gb) < 256 + 4 * c->slices) {
+ av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Insufficient data for a plane\n");
+ return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
+ }
+ bytestream2_skipu(&gb, 256);
+ slice_start = 0;
+ slice_end = 0;
+ for (j = 0; j < c->slices; j++) {
+ slice_end = bytestream2_get_le32u(&gb);
+ slice_size = slice_end - slice_start;
+ if (slice_end < 0 || slice_size < 0 ||
+ bytestream2_get_bytes_left(&gb) < slice_end) {
+ av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Incorrect slice size\n");
+ return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
+ }
+ slice_start = slice_end;
+ max_slice_size = FFMAX(max_slice_size, slice_size);
+ }
+ plane_size = slice_end;
+ bytestream2_skipu(&gb, plane_size);
+ }
+ plane_start[c->planes] = gb.buffer;
+ if (bytestream2_get_bytes_left(&gb) < c->frame_info_size) {
+ av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Not enough data for frame information\n");
+ return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
+ }
+ c->frame_info = bytestream2_get_le32u(&gb);
+ av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_DEBUG, "frame information flags %X\n", c->frame_info);
+
+ c->frame_pred = (c->frame_info >> 8) & 3;
+
+ if (c->frame_pred == PRED_GRADIENT) {
+ avpriv_request_sample(avctx, "Frame with gradient prediction");
+ return AVERROR_PATCHWELCOME;
+ }
+
+ av_fast_malloc(&c->slice_bits, &c->slice_bits_size,
+ max_slice_size + FF_INPUT_BUFFER_PADDING_SIZE);
+
+ if (!c->slice_bits) {
+ av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Cannot allocate temporary buffer\n");
+ return AVERROR(ENOMEM);
+ }
+
+ switch (c->avctx->pix_fmt) {
+ case AV_PIX_FMT_RGB24:
+ case AV_PIX_FMT_RGBA:
+ for (i = 0; i < c->planes; i++) {
+ ret = decode_plane(c, i, frame.f->data[0] + ff_ut_rgb_order[i],
+ c->planes, frame.f->linesize[0], avctx->width,
+ avctx->height, plane_start[i],
+ c->frame_pred == PRED_LEFT);
+ if (ret)
+ return ret;
+ if (c->frame_pred == PRED_MEDIAN) {
+ if (!c->interlaced) {
+ restore_median(frame.f->data[0] + ff_ut_rgb_order[i],
+ c->planes, frame.f->linesize[0], avctx->width,
+ avctx->height, c->slices, 0);
+ } else {
+ restore_median_il(frame.f->data[0] + ff_ut_rgb_order[i],
+ c->planes, frame.f->linesize[0],
+ avctx->width, avctx->height, c->slices,
+ 0);
+ }
+ }
+ }
+ restore_rgb_planes(frame.f->data[0], c->planes, frame.f->linesize[0],
+ avctx->width, avctx->height);
+ break;
+ case AV_PIX_FMT_YUV420P:
+ for (i = 0; i < 3; i++) {
+ ret = decode_plane(c, i, frame.f->data[i], 1, frame.f->linesize[i],
+ avctx->width >> !!i, avctx->height >> !!i,
+ plane_start[i], c->frame_pred == PRED_LEFT);
+ if (ret)
+ return ret;
+ if (c->frame_pred == PRED_MEDIAN) {
+ if (!c->interlaced) {
+ restore_median(frame.f->data[i], 1, frame.f->linesize[i],
+ avctx->width >> !!i, avctx->height >> !!i,
+ c->slices, !i);
+ } else {
+ restore_median_il(frame.f->data[i], 1, frame.f->linesize[i],
+ avctx->width >> !!i,
+ avctx->height >> !!i,
+ c->slices, !i);
+ }
+ }
+ }
+ break;
+ case AV_PIX_FMT_YUV422P:
+ for (i = 0; i < 3; i++) {
+ ret = decode_plane(c, i, frame.f->data[i], 1, frame.f->linesize[i],
+ avctx->width >> !!i, avctx->height,
+ plane_start[i], c->frame_pred == PRED_LEFT);
+ if (ret)
+ return ret;
+ if (c->frame_pred == PRED_MEDIAN) {
+ if (!c->interlaced) {
+ restore_median(frame.f->data[i], 1, frame.f->linesize[i],
+ avctx->width >> !!i, avctx->height,
+ c->slices, 0);
+ } else {
+ restore_median_il(frame.f->data[i], 1, frame.f->linesize[i],
+ avctx->width >> !!i, avctx->height,
+ c->slices, 0);
+ }
+ }
+ }
+ break;
+ }
+
+ frame.f->key_frame = 1;
+ frame.f->pict_type = AV_PICTURE_TYPE_I;
+ frame.f->interlaced_frame = !!c->interlaced;
+
+ *got_frame = 1;
+
+ /* always report that the buffer was completely consumed */
+ return buf_size;
+}

+static av_cold int decode_init(AVCodecContext *avctx)
+{
+ UtvideoContext * const c = avctx->priv_data;
+
+ c->avctx = avctx;
+
+ ff_dsputil_init(&c->dsp, avctx);
+
+ if (avctx->extradata_size < 16) {
+ av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R,
+ "Insufficient extradata size %d, should be at least 16\n",
+ avctx->extradata_size);
+ return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
+ }
+
+ av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_DEBUG, "Encoder version %d.%d.%d.%d\n",
+ avctx->extradata[3], avctx->extradata[2],
+ avctx->extradata[1], avctx->extradata[0]);
+ av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_DEBUG, "Original format %X\n",
+ AV_RB32(avctx->extradata + 4));
+ c->frame_info_size = AV_RL32(avctx->extradata + 8);
+ c->flags = AV_RL32(avctx->extradata + 12);
+
+ if (c->frame_info_size != 4)
+ avpriv_request_sample(avctx, "Frame info not 4 bytes");
+ av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_DEBUG, "Encoding parameters %08X\n", c->flags);
+ c->slices = (c->flags >> 24) + 1;
+ c->compression = c->flags & 1;
+ c->interlaced = c->flags & 0x800;
+
+ c->slice_bits_size = 0;
+
+ switch (avctx->codec_tag) {
+ case MKTAG('U', 'L', 'R', 'G'):
+ c->planes = 3;
+ avctx->pix_fmt = AV_PIX_FMT_RGB24;
+ break;
+ case MKTAG('U', 'L', 'R', 'A'):
+ c->planes = 4;
+ avctx->pix_fmt = AV_PIX_FMT_RGBA;
+ break;
+ case MKTAG('U', 'L', 'Y', '0'):
+ c->planes = 3;
+ avctx->pix_fmt = AV_PIX_FMT_YUV420P;
+ break;
+ case MKTAG('U', 'L', 'Y', '2'):
+ c->planes = 3;
+ avctx->pix_fmt = AV_PIX_FMT_YUV422P;
+ break;
+ default:
+ av_log(avctx, AV_LOG_ERROR, "Unknown Ut Video FOURCC provided (%08X)\n",
+ avctx->codec_tag);
+ return AVERROR_INVALIDDATA;
+ }
+
+ return 0;
+}
